.galcoll-pagina {  padding:130px 18%; overflow-x:hidden; }
.galcoll-pagina img { width:100%; height: auto; }
.galcoll-pagina .slide-singolo img { width:50%; height: auto; }

.slick-initialized .slick-slide { text-align: center;  padding-right:8px; padding-left: 8px; }
.slick-slide img { display: inline-block; }

.slick-arrow { cursor:pointer; position: absolute; left:-80px; top:0px;height: 100%; width:80px; border: none; background-color: transparent; background-image: url('../../../assets/images/freccia.svg'); text-indent: -100000px; background-repeat: no-repeat; background-position:  center right; background-size: 30px; transform: rotate(180deg);}
.slick-arrow.slick-next { left:auto; right: -80px; transform: rotate(0);}
.slick-dots { margin:0px; padding: 0px; font-size: 14px; position: absolute; right:8px; bottom:-30px; }
.slick-dots li { display:none; }
.slick-dots li.slick-active { display: block; }

@media screen and ( max-width:500px){

.galcoll-pagina { padding: 30px 50px; background-color: #ECE7DE; margin-top: 30px; padding-bottom: 40px; }
.tax-collezione .slick-dots { right:0px; width:100%; text-align: center; bottom:-25px; }
.tax-collezione .slick-arrow { opacity:1; left:-30px; background-size: 20px; }
.tax-collezione .slick-arrow.slick-next { right:-30px; left:auto; }
}